How much does it cost to rent an apartment in North Oak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| North Oak Park Studio Apartments | $1,813 | $1,375 | $2,125 |
| North Oak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,966 | $1,200 | $2,895 |
| North Oak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,273 | $1,445 | $3,550 |
| North Oak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,945 | $3,945 | $3,945 |

What is the current price range for One Bedroom North Oak Park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in North Oak Park ranges from $1,200 to $2,895 with an average monthly rent of $1,966.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in North Oak Park c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in North Oak Park range from $1,445 to $3,550.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,273.
